First European Artist’s Images on Display at Crows Nest


An exhibition of images by Sydney Parkinson, who is credited as being the first European artist to visit and document the land and people across parts of the South Pacific Ocean, is on display at Crows Nest Gallery from May 21 to June 22, 2025.

First Encounters with Sydney Parkinson: From Tahiti to Toowoomba Region contains works by Sydney Parkinson, who was the first European artist to visit Tahiti, Aotearoa-New Zealand and Australia while sailing with his master, the gentleman-scientist Joseph Banks, on HMS Endeavour, under the command of Lieutenant James Cook, from 1768 to 1771.

An original copy of the first edition of Parkinson’s journal, A Journal of a Voyage to the South Seas (1773), is housed at Toowoomba Regional Art Gallery in the Bolton Reading Room, where it is available to view.

This exhibition features high-resolution enlargements of engravings from Parkinson’s journal and offers visitors a chance to follow parts of his journey across the South Pacific Ocean.
